Went drag Racing
Last friday i went to dragway 42 in Ohio, it was my first time since i was three that i was at a dragging track. I grew up at circles. Well i had a blast just watching. Had my girl and one of my best friends.
This friday i decided to "borrow" the parents car, a '95 Contour, since my torino is in my garage and the engine next to it.
I was really nervous, but i cut a .860my first time. Some people there said that there first light was 1.1++. The car is a 5spd, and i rode 3rd gear up to about 5400RPMS, to the finish line, it's a horrible 4th for speed. I had a 17.391 @ 80.6. Then the next time my friend came with me, i had a 1.054 light and a 17.348 @78.65 at the 1/4. I shifted to 4th about 200 feet from the end, and it sucked, so i downshifted back and took off.
I only went twice, too afriad of breaking the car right now. But all i have to say is, my Torino is going to be there alot once i get the motor built. [img]/phpBB/images/smiles/icon_spin.gif[/img]
